Python'da kodlama ve kod çözme işlemlerinin nasıl yapıldığını merak ediyordum. Python'da, bir harfi dönüştürmek için ord ('a') ve chr (97) kullanabiliriz Bir numarayı bir mektuba numaralandırmak veya dönüştürmek için R'de benzer işlevleri biliyor musunuz? Teşekkür ederim!R benzeri Python'da kodlama ("ord" ve "chr")
>>> Ord piton Örneğin
, ("a")
>>> Ord ("A")
>>> chr (97)
'a'
>>> CHR (90)
'Z'
Bilginize: uzunluklarda bir dizge Python içinde Ord, (c) bir Unicode kod noktasını temsil eden bir tamsayı dönmek argüman bir unicode nesnesi olduğunda karakter veya argüman bir 8-bit dizge olduğunda byte değeri. Örneğin, ord ('a') 97 tamsayı döndürür, ord (u '\ u2020') 8224 döndürür. Bu, 8 bitlik dizeler için chr() ve unicode nesneler için unichr() öğesinin tersidir. Bir unicode argümanı verilirse ve UCS2 Unicode ile Python oluşturulduysa, karakterin kod noktası [0..65535] aralığında olmalıdır; aksi takdirde dize uzunluğu iki, bir TypeError yükseltilir.
chr (i) Python'da ASCII kodu tamsayı olan bir karakter dizisi döndürür i. Örneğin, chr (97) 'a' dizesini döndürür. Bu, ord() 'nin tersidir. Argüman, [0..255] aralığında olmalıdır; Bu aralığın dışında ise ValueError yükselecektir. Ayrıca bkz. Unichr().